Abstract

ABSTRACT Researchers increasingly call for transparent reporting of analytic decisions as foundations for reproducible research and collective knowledge production. However, these calls for openness often overlook a critical dimension: software environments encode implicit computational decisions that are not always visible to researchers, even when the same statistical methods are applied. Analyses may be technically reproducible, while the epistemological function of reproduction to evaluate and validate prior conclusions is undermined by the opacity of software design. Moreover, unexamined software behavior can compromise the conceptual rigor of research by shaping analytic choices unbeknownst to researchers. While attempting to reproduce a study correlating spatial distributions of COVID‐19 and people with disabilities, we investigated how software‐encoded decisions influenced intermediate analytic outputs, propagated into downstream inference, and ultimately shaped the research design. Through systematic comparison across software, we demonstrate that (1) software‐encoded decisions structure both intermediate results and final analytic conclusions; (2) researchers must remain attentive to the decisions and materials required to execute an analysis, understand what software is doing on their behalf, and consider the numerical and conceptual ramifications of those decisions; and (3) cross‐software sensitivity analysis is particularly important when analytic workflows span multiple platforms or when outputs from one system are used as inputs to another.
